Subject: Re: [PATCH tip/core/rcu 0/5] Documentation updates for 3.19

On Tue, Oct 28, 2014 at 5:59 PM, Paul E. McKenney
<paulmck@...ux.vnet.ibm.com> wrote:
> Hello!
>
> This series contains a few documentation updates:
>
> 1.      Records limitations of bitfields and small variables.
>         Also rules out pre-EV56 Alpha, which lack 8- and 16-bit
>         memory-reference instructions.  Later Alpha CPUs are OK.
>         (The official Alpha maintainers have thus far been silent
>         on this patch.)
>
> 2.      Document the new RCU self-test boot parameters, courtesy of
>         Pranith Kumar.
>
> 3.      Records that short-circuit boolean evaluation does not necessarily
>         defend against control-dependency breakage by compiler optimizations.
>
> 4.      Add mention of atomic_long_t to atomic_ops.txt.
>
> 5.      Fix an example in memory-barriers.txt, courtesy of Pranith Kumar.
